BI Developer
6+ Month Contract
Irving, Texas (hybrid)
We have an IMMEDIATE and exciting new job opening for a BI Developer with heavy Databricks experience. This is a great opportunity to work with one of our global clients that is number one in their industry and become part of a huge initiative that is integral to their company s operations and success. The BI Developer will be respon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ining business intelligence solutions.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to gather requirements, analyze data, and create visualizations that support decision-making processes. Your expertise in Databricks, Kafka, data visualization, and API consumption will be crucial in ensuring the accuracy and efficiency of our data-driven initiatives.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Design, develop, and maintain BI solutions using Databricks and other relevant tools.
- Implement and manage data pipelines using Kafka for real-time data processing.
- Create and maintain interactive dashboards and reports using data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
- Integrate and consume data from third-party applications via APIs.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into technical specifications.
- Perform data analysis to identify trends, patterns, and insights.
- Ensure data accuracy, consistency, and security.
- Troubleshoot and resolve data-related issues.
-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in BI and data analytics.
-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ines and ETL processes.
- Implement and optimize Spark jobs, data transformations, and data processing workflows.
REQUIREMENTS
- 5-7+ years as a BI Developer.
- Strong experience in Databricks and Kafka.
- Expertise in data visualization tools (e.g., Tableau, Power BI).
- Experience with API integration and data consumption from third-party applications.
- Solid understanding of data warehousing concepts and ETL processes.
- Proficiency in Python or Scala.
- Experience with Azure Databricks and other Azure services.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Strong communication and collaboration abilities.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Experience with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ure) plus
- Knowledge of SQL and NoSQL databases plus
- Familiarity with predictive analytics plus
